What Makes Negative Pressure Cleaning Stand Out?
Imagine your air ducts as big, twisty straws that carry air from your heater or air conditioner into every room. Dust, pet hair, and even mold can collect inside those straws over time. Negative pressure cleaning is like giving your house a deep breath out — it pulls all the junk out of those straws in one powerful swoop.
Here’s how it typically goes down:
A team arrives and connects a special vacuum to the duct system. This vacuum is no ordinary machine; it’s designed to create strong suction, far more powerful than your regular household vacuum.
They seal up all the other vents in your home so air can only move in one direction — toward the vacuum.
Then, with brushes and air whips, they loosen all the stuck-on dust and grime inside the ducts. The negative pressure (that strong pulling force) sucks everything toward the vacuum, trapping it so it can’t escape back into your house.
Once everything is cleared out, your ducts get a final inspection to make sure nothing is left behind.

Safety First: Is It Safe for My Home and Family?
You might be picturing clouds of dust billowing into your living room, but that’s not how it works. The whole process is designed to keep you safe. The vacuum system is set up outside, so any dirt, debris, or even mold spores are whisked away out of your house, never to return.
The professionals who handle this job are trained to keep things neat and tidy. They wear protective gear, and they use filters so nothing dangerous escapes. If you or anyone in your home has allergies or breathing issues, this can actually help make the air a lot easier to breathe.

There’s also no harsh chemicals involved with negative pressure cleaning. It’s more about strong airflow and physical removal of dirt, rather than spraying stuff into your air system. That means you don’t need to worry about weird smells or residues left behind.
What's the Price Tag? Cost Breakdown for Stamford Residents
Let’s be real — nobody wants a surprise bill. The cost of negative pressure air duct cleaning in Stamford can depend on a few things: how big your house is, how many vents you have, and just how dirty your ducts are. Here’s a quick table to give you an idea:
Home Size Average Number of Vents Estimated Price Range
Small Apartment (1-2 bedrooms) 4-8 $300 - $450
Medium Home (3-4 bedrooms) 9-15 $450 - $700
Large Home (5+ bedrooms) 16+ $700 - $1200
If your ducts haven’t been cleaned in a long time, you might pay a bit more, especially if there’s lots of dust, pet hair, or even signs of mold.
